What Are Commercial Aluminium Doors?
Commercial aluminium doors are typically designed for high-traffic areas in companies and commercial spaces. They are made from aluminium, a lightweight, resilient, and corrosion-resistant metal, making them suitable for different commercial settings, including retailers, workplace buildings, healthcare facilities, and schools.
Secret Features of Commercial Aluminium Doors
- Sturdiness: Aluminium is resistant to rust and corrosion, which enhances the life expectancy of the doors.
-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, aluminium does not need routine painting or sealing.
- Energy Efficiency: Properly insulated aluminium doors can help enhance energy effectiveness.
- Modification: Available in different designs, surfaces, and colours to match specific design needs.
- Security: Crafted with advanced locking systems and hard materials to supply improved security.

Aspects to Consider When Choosing Commercial Aluminium Doors
Selecting the best aluminium door for a commercial area involves numerous factors to consider. Below are some crucial elements to take into consideration:
1. Design and Style
- Compatibility with Building Design: Choose doors that align with the architectural style of the structure.
- Customization Options: Look for providers that provide personalization in regards to designs, colours, and finishes.
2. Security Features
- Locking Mechanisms: Consider top quality locking systems, such as multi-point locks, for boosted security.
- Frame and Glass Quality: Choose doors that have durable frames and laminated security glass for added defense.
3. Insulation and Energy Efficiency
- U-Value Ratings: Assess the thermal efficiency based on U-values, which indicate the door's insulation effectiveness.
- Weather-Sealing: Ensure that the door has adequate weather-sealing to reduce air leakages and take full advantage of energy efficiency.
4. Maintenance Requirements
- Surface area Finish: Opt for powder-coated or anodized surfaces that need less maintenance.
- Cleaning: Determine how often the doors will require cleansing and the particular cleansing materials that can be utilized.
5. Cost Considerations
- Spending plan: Set a budget plan that consists of not just the preliminary purchase however likewise long-term maintenance costs.
- Guarantee and Lifespan: Look for products with great warranties to safeguard against flaws and ensure toughness.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are commercial aluminium doors suitable for all environments?
Yes, aluminium doors are appropriate for numerous environments, particularly when geared up with thermal breaks, weather stripping, and exceptional sealing. However, it's vital to talk to suppliers about particular environment suggestions.
2. Is aluminium a sustainable material?
Yes, aluminium is highly recyclable and can be reprocessed into new products without losing its quality, making it a sustainable option for ecologically mindful home builders.
3. How do I preserve commercial aluminium doors?
Aluminium doors require very little upkeep. Regular cleansing with mild soap and water is typically sufficient. For www.windowsanddoors-r-us.co.uk exposed to severe weather, it is advisable to examine for seals and hinges periodically.
4. What are the typical costs of commercial aluminium doors?
The cost of commercial aluminium doors can differ commonly based upon modification, size, and place. On average, prices can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per door. It's recommended to acquire quotes from several suppliers to compare.
5. How long do commercial aluminium doors last?
With appropriate upkeep, commercial aluminium doors can last anywhere from 20 to 30 years, depending on the quality of the materials and components used.
